What are the opposite words for Uncrown?
Uncrown is a unique word that means to deprive someone of their crown or to remove the status or power of a monarch or ruler. However, there are many antonyms for this word that can be used to express the opposite meaning. Some of the antonyms for uncrown include "crown," "enthrone," "coronate," "invest," and "anoint." These words suggest that someone is being given authority or status rather than losing it. These antonyms may be used in contexts where a person is being elevated to a higher status or position, such as the crowning of a new monarch or the appointment of a new leader.
